Biography

Lucy Benjamin is a British Academy Postdoctoral Fellow at the University of Edinburgh's Edinburgh School of Architecture and Landscape Architecture (ESALA). Her research focuses on the intersections of architecture, landscape architecture, and cultural studies. With a commitment to exploring innovative approaches in design, she investigates the role of public space in urban environments and its impact on community engagement. Through her work, Lucy aims to contribute to the discourse surrounding sustainable architecture and the adaptive reuse of historical structures. Benjamin has published various articles related to architecture and design in reputable journals, underscoring her expertise in these fields. She is actively involved in academic discussions and contributes to workshops and conferences, sharing her insights and research findings with peers and students alike.
